Bishop Edgar L. Vann, Detroit Equity Inc., and Wayne State University to Host 2022 Detroit Equity Symposium, Sept. 27

September 7, 2022

Bishop Edgar L. Vann, Detroit Equity Inc. (DEI), and Wayne State University (WSU) will host the 2022 Detroit Equity Symposium on Sept. 27 to share a new report focusing on equity and inclusion in Detroit.

The 2022 Detroit Equity Symposium will bring together equity and inclusion professionals in addition to individuals and organizations that support progress in Detroit. The Detroit Equity Symposium, held at the WSU Student Center, includes a networking breakfast, panel discussions, and speakers—including Lt. Gov. Garlin Gilchrist II, Wayne State University President M. Roy Wilson, and Bishop Edgar L. Vann.
